Skybound is building Texas’s first large-scale, dual-use space-medical technologies company. We develop the medical infrastructure needed to keep humans healthy during long-duration spaceflight while delivering high-value clinical and defense applications on Earth. Our mission is to create transformative medical devices, digital-health platforms, and medical-manufacturing capabilities that enable sustained human presence in space and establish a new industrial engine for Houston and the State of Texas. Skybound operates as a technology developer, manufacturer, and commercialization engine: we run research programs, build manufacturable medical devices and platforms, launch spinouts, and attract investment to Texas. Skybound will create hundreds of new jobs and to found a new dual-use medtech economic sector that diversifies and grows Houston’s space and life-sciences economy. Our work directly supports Texas’s role as a national hub for human spaceflight (centered on Johnson Space Center and Houston) and contributes to the state’s broader aerospace, life-science, and space-operations ecosystem. This effort strengthens Texas’s workforce, federal partnerships, and commercial leadership in human space systems. Our core purpose is to remove the physiological limits on long-duration human presence off-planet by delivering the medical infrastructure and products necessary to keep people healthy in space. In doing so, we will create a scalable, high-value industrial cluster in Texas that serves space exploration, national defense, and civilian clinical markets—creating jobs, attracting federal and private capital, and positioning Texas as a leader in the emerging trillion-dollar space economy.
